The similarities between most CNC machines
At their core, most CNC machines comprise the identical fundamental parts. For that reason, automating nearly any sort of CNC machines entails an identical course of.
These frequent parts are:
-
The enclosure — This homes the remainder of the CNC machine parts, other than the controller, which is normally mounted on the skin. A handbook or semi-automatic door is used to entry the within of the machine.
-
The machine mattress — That is the muse of the machine on which all different parts are mounted. It helps the load of the opposite parts and the workpiece being machined.
-
The work head — This holds and strikes the device. Relying on the kind of CNC machine, it may well transfer in varied instructions.
-
The device — That is the “enterprise finish” of the CNC machine — it performs the chopping, shaping, or different course of process on the workpiece. It’s mounted to the tip of the work head and will be modified to swimsuit the duty.
-
The controller — This homes the electronics and software program that controls the machine. You may program it utilizing a pc or immediately via the controller display screen.
Any automation answer might want to interface not directly with these parts. Often, the robotic’s controller will interface with the controller electronically. The robotic will place workpieces onto the machine mattress.

15 kinds of CNC machines you possibly can automate with a robotic
There are numerous CNC machines out there. Some, like lathes and milling machines, will work out of the field with an software package. Others may require extra customized automation.
Listed here are 15 frequent kinds of CNC machine:
-
Lathe — That is used to create exact, symmetrical elements and merchandise from quite a lot of supplies together with metals, plastics, and wooden.
-
Milling machine — This cuts and shapes supplies utilizing a rotating chopping device. It’s generally used to create intricate designs and shapes for quite a lot of purposes.
-
Router — A router is sort of a milling machine however it’s sometimes smaller. It’s used to chop and form wooden, plastic, and metallic. It’s used for purposes like engraving or carving indicators.
-
Plasma cutter — This makes use of a high-velocity stream of scorching plasma to chop via metallic, for purposes like industrial development, restoration, and salvage operations.
-
Laser cutter — A laser cutter makes use of a concentrated beam of sunshine to chop via materials. Widespread purposes embody the creation of indicators and ornamental engraving.
-
Waterjet cutter — This makes use of a high-pressure stream of water to chop via supplies. Functions embody chopping of stones, tiles, glass, and metallic.
-
Oxy-fuel cutter — This makes use of a mixture of oxygen and gasoline to chop via metallic. One frequent software is the creation of plate edges for groove and bevel welding.
-
Punch press — This makes use of a die to chop or form materials. Widespread makes use of embody the creation of countersinks, embossments, extrusions, and louvres.
-
Bending machine — That is used to bend or fold sheet metallic. Functions embody bending of brackets, clamps, and product covers.
-
Shearing machine — This cuts sheet metallic utilizing blades. Utility areas embody the automotive and aerospace industries.
-
Press brake — This bends or folds sheet metallic utilizing a die. Such machines are sometimes utilized in marine engineering, metallic paintings manufacturing, and furnishings manufacture.
-
Turret press — This can be a sort of punch press that has a rotating turret that holds the dies. Widespread makes use of embody the creation of stamped options akin to louvers, card guides, lances, electrical knockouts, and dimples.
-
Hydraulic press — This makes use of hydraulic fluid to use power to an object. Generally utilized in a number of software areas, together with transportation, vitality, and transportation.
-
Electrical discharge machine — This makes use of electrical pulses to chop via metallic. Widespread makes use of embody mould and die making, small gap drilling, and medical element manufacture.
-
Grinding machine — This grinds or polishes surfaces. Generally used for basic machining duties and automotive half manufacturing.
These are simply among the commonest kinds of CNC machines. There are numerous others which can be used for particular duties and industries.
